Sampling Techniques for Sequential Kriging Metamodels in Robust Design Optimisation

The goal of robust design optimisation is to improve the quality of a product or process by minimising the deteriorating effects of variable or uncertain parameters. This robustness can be achieved by different approaches using formulations of statistical decision theory which all require many function evaluations throughout the optimisation. In cases where no closed-form descriptions of the objective are available and Point-wise solutions are expensive to evaluate, metamodelling techniques based on design of experiments are used to replace the actual numerical analysis codes. In this paper we propose a method to augment the significance of the metamodel in the vicinity of crucial points through additional sampling of selected points.
